Jinta Hirayama: an artist at the heart of the tumult of his time Jinta Hirayama, a prominent figure in Japanese illustration, has successfully translated the issues of his era through his art. Active during a period of upheaval, he was influenced by military events and social changes around him. His unique style, blending tradition and modernity, allowed him to stand out in the artistic landscape. The Catalogue illustrated of day shells No 26 bears witness to this duality, combining an aesthetic approach with a critical reflection on war. Hirayama thus left an indelible mark in the art world, using his talent to address delicate subjects.
